Thats right - its called archos protection and the discs are red in colour. For these you need the very last version of dvd decrypt, you will need to decrypt the whole disc (so need about 9GB free of HDD) to an ISO file, then use DVD shrink to remove the titles, menus etc so you're just left with the movie

Ivan - see if you can find a mirror site with the last version of dvddecrypt on it and just decrypt to an iso then use deamon tools to mount the iso so you can play it on the laptop...
